Manucho makes Man Utd debut

Angola striker Manucho made his long-awaited debut for Manchester United in their 3-1 Carling Cup win over Middlesbrough on Tuesday night.

The 25-year-old came on as a substitute in the 84th minute for his first appearance at Old Trafford after a drawn-out work permit saga.

Manucho was offered a three-year contract last December, but only received official clearance this month.

He spent three months on loan in the meantime at Greek side Panathinaikos.

After replacing Ryan Giggs with just six minutes remaining, Manucho managed one effort, firing Anderson's through-ball wide of the target.

The game was overshadowed by the dismissal of Middlesbrough captain Emanuel Pogatetz for a horror tackle on Rodrigo Possebon, who was also making his debut for United.

Manucho was one of the stars of the 2008 Africa Cup of Nations in Ghana, scoring four goals and helping the Palancas Negras progress to the quarter-finals.

He joins a star-studded line-up in attack with Wayne Rooney, Christiano Ronaldo, Carlos Tevez and Dimitar Berbatov all currently ahead of him in the pecking order.
